  • 1.  SEP 12 clients some are not updated with current definitions.

    Posted Jan 30, 2013 11:57 AM

    Since I started to deploy SEP 12, I have noticed that some PC's are showing out of date for definitions. I do not even see a sylink.xml file. How can I make sure these PC's get the proper and current definitions?

    Windows 7 64 Bit Clients and some Severs 2003 and 2008.

    Can you confirm they're connecting to the SEPM?

    You can replace the sylink using SEPM 12.1.2

    Restoring client-server communications with Communication Update Package Deployment
